Site Manager
The Tool and Gage House is currently seeking a proactive and skilled hands-on supervisor/on-site calibration manager in the Athens, GA area. ROLES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:Some of the duties of the Site manager are (but are not limited to):
- Oversee and manage all aspects of gauge and torque tool calibrations.
- Responsible for all administration required to maintain contracted duties.
- Responsible for all procedures, work instructions, and forms utilized in the day-to-day operation.
- Responsible for creating/maintaining a team atmosphere through effective communication, constructive feedback, corrective actions, and incentives to perform.
- Responsible for Monthly Quality Reports as required by Management.
- Primary on-site contact for any special requests not covered in the contract.
- Liaison for Tool & Gage personnel.
- Responsible for management services in accordance with ISO-9000 or site-stated accreditation and stated policies and procedures.
- Providing direction, training, and leadership of the T&G personnel related to the contract.
- Responsible for managing the Safety Committee and ensuring the site is OSHA compliant.
- Ensure all TGH responsible areas are 5S maintained.
QUALIFICATIONS AND SKILLS:
- Qualifications include an associate's degree in engineering or a related field, along with one (1) year of relevant exper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
- The role requires strong oral and written communication skills to effectively interact with various levels of internal and external customers. Candidates must be able to solve practical problems and work efficiently under tight deadlines. Superior negotiation and presentation skills are essential. Attention to detail is a must, and a proactive approach to all business aspects is required. A mentality focused on continuous improvement is also important.
- The ideal candidate will have a solid technical background, either through academic study or hands-on experience. While a background in precision metrology is preferred, candidates with experience in electronics, medical device manufacturing, food and drug manufacturing, or other related fields where accuracy and precision are essential will also be considered.
- Candidates should have familiarity with international standards, preferably ISO/IEC 17025, ASME B89, and ISO 9001. Successful candidates will stand out by demonstrating the ability to manage immediate emergencies while maintaining a focus on long-term objectives, making critical decisions multiple times a day.
- Strong communication skills, self-motivation, and the ability to work well in a team environment are essential. Candidates should also possess proficiency in basic computer software applications such as Word, Excel, Outlook, and Internet use. Additionally, strong mathematical skills are required for this role.

Since 1976; The Tool & Gage House has provided sales and services to the manufacturing and metalworking industry of the Southeast. The first company with both a dedicated product sales team, as well as a certified inspection and calibration lab under one roof. Our organization has become a leader in developing full-time, on-site quality programs. Our Integrated Quality Services (IQS) cater to each customer and are specifically designed around our customer's needs. The Tool & Gage House’s sales team represents the best manufacturers of industrial tooling, gaging, and assembly products. Various types of metalworking tools, metrology tools/equipment, and assembly/torque products are available under one roof. Our Quality Services Division can certify your gages in-house before they reach your dock. The Tool & Gage House’s Quality Services Division, ISO/IEC 17025 certified, is a modern, environmentally controlled, state-of-the-art measuring facility, that provides dimensional and electronic inspection and calibration services, both off and on-site. Complete inspection, calibration, and contract measurement services are performed in our ISO/IEC 17025 laboratory, accredited through ANAB, with select calibrations performed at customer facilities. We offer full compliance with all applicable Military, ANSI, ISO, and other National and International standards and are fully versed in form and position tolerancing and metrology in accordance with ANSI Y14.5M.
